POINT
1. Do not use the battery exceeding its guaranteed life.
2. When the battery hours (total power failure time) may exceed its guaranteed
value, take the following measure.
• Perform ROM operation to protect a program even if the battery dies at
the programmable controller power-OFF.
• Back up programs and data after SM52 turns on (within the backup time
after alarm occurrence).
3. When the battery (Q6BAT, Q7BAT and Q8BAT) is not connected to the CPU
module, its service life is five years.
4. When the battery-low special relay SM52 turns on, immediately change the
battery.
Even if the alarm has not yet occurred, it is recommended to replace the
battery periodically according to the operating condition.
